    This is my 2nd time here now and I really like the pizza here. It's closer to a New York style slice and it's very hard to find pizza similar to this in Corona. As far as the pizza the thin pie has a good amount of toppings and the right amount of sauce. It's not overbearing, it's just enough to complement the thickness of the crust. They give it a nice good char so you don't have much flop and you can hear a crunch when you bite into it. If you want pizza in Corona they are definitely in the top 3 and arguably may be the best pizza in Corona. They also have a drink system where they give you a bracelet and you can scan different beer taps that are self serve. The prices are surprisingly not bad, I drank a cider that they have and it comes out to $7 more or less for 12 ounces but it's a 8% cider and well worth the price. The pizza was a little under $40 which for the quality I'm not really complaining. It's a good pie. They have self serve ranch and a few TVs for you to watch the game and relax. The staff here is super friendly and overall Ive felt really comfortable the two times I've been here. I'm glad I found this place I will be back.

    Fantastic visit yesterday with some friends really solidified a new favorite pizza hangout spot. High quality pies (and sides) and a whole beer tap wall make for a great time with a group so the cost feels justified. Food (5/5) - Outstanding! Ordered an 18" White Pie and was impressed overall. The house-made white sauce is so rich, the toppings are fresh/flavorful and the crust is a perfect crispy chewy texture. They also offer sauces/seasonings that pair beautifully with the pies like their hot honey, garlic salt/oregano, and hot and regular ranch. As mentioned above, they offer a whole beer wall of local options which is neat. Service (4/5) - Order at the counter type of spot, menu is pretty straightforward and it's nice they even offer pizza by the slice for those looking for a quick bite. A whole pie came out pretty fast but we did visit at a slow time mid day. Ambiance (4/5) - Small sized restaurant located in a pretty nice plaza with lots of parking. Interior has a modern theme cross of "sportsbar" and "brewpub" (and obviously pizzeria) in terms of decor. At least where my group sat, the tables were a bit too close together so it was awkward to get in/out with people behind us but overall a nice spot.
